Overall this is a great app so I don’t have to pull out my computer to log as a MAT student, but as someone who has a lot on their plate this could be better. Here’s how it should be updated: almost like a time clock that when I hit “In” it clocks the time and date I got there and asks me who’s my preceptor and location, but then when I hit out it asks me what I did that day. I think this would be more time effective for masters students with our time. I don’t want to sit at my laptop a week later filling out my hours. I also think for patient encounters you should be able to make templates and save them to your account so I can have quicker SOAP Notes.
